The many paths of MPNs: New research explores the various genetic paths of patients

Myeloproliferative neoplasms (MPNs) are rare blood cancers that often unfold slowly. Some people live with stable disease for many years, while others experience progression to myelofibrosis or acute myeloid leukemia (AML). Understanding why these paths differ is a central challenge in MPN research. 

A new study, Genomic evolution and natural history of myeloproliferative neoplasms on therapy, led by researchers including Dr. Jyoti Nangalia, takes a long view of this question (Leongamornlert et al., 2026). The project tracks how the genetic makeup of MPN patients change over time and across diagnoses.
